High Frequency Welding Machines (also called RF Welding Machines or Radio Frequency Welding Machines) are widely used in manufacturing PVC, TPU, EVA and PU products such as medical bags, inflatable products, rain ponchos, tarpaulins, stationery, blister packaging and automotive accessories.

However, during daily production, manufacturers may encounter several common welding problems. Understanding the causes and solutions can significantly improve productivity and product quality.


1. Weak or Incomplete Welding

Problem

The weld seam is weak, easy to separate or not completely sealed.

Possible Causes

Insufficient welding time

Low RF power output

Incorrect pressure setting

Dirty welding mold

Material thickness variation

Solutions

✔ Increase welding time gradually.

✔ Check and adjust RF power output.

✔ Ensure sufficient pneumatic pressure.

✔ Clean the welding electrode regularly.

✔ Use materials with consistent thickness.

2. Material Burning or Overheating

Problem

The material becomes yellow, burned or melted.

Possible Causes

Excessive welding time

Too much RF power

Incorrect mold design

Poor cooling

Solutions

✔ Reduce welding time.

✔ Lower output power.

✔ Optimize mold design.

✔ Improve cooling between welding cycles.
